The Healthcare Blister Packaging Market has been witnessing substantial growth in recent years, reflecting evolving demands within the healthcare sector. According to recent estimates, the market size reached USD 12.22 billion in 2022 and is projected to rise steadily, reaching USD 12.86 billion in 2023 and surging to a significant USD 20.3 billion by 2032. This growth corresponds to a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 5.2% during the forecast period of 2024 to 2032.
Market Drivers and Trends
The healthcare industry’s increasing reliance on efficient, safe, and sustainable packaging solutions underpins the growth of the healthcare blister packaging market. Several factors are driving this upward trend:
Rising Pharmaceutical Demand:
The expanding global population and increasing prevalence of chronic diseases such as diabetes, cardiovascular conditions, and cancer have amplified the demand for pharmaceutical products. Blister packaging serves as an ideal solution to ensure product integrity, longer shelf life, and consumer safety.
Advancements in Packaging Technology:
Technological advancements, including tamper-evident features, radio-frequency identification (RFID), and smart packaging solutions, enhance patient compliance and security. These developments have further solidified the position of blister packaging as a reliable option in the pharmaceutical sector.
Growing Preference for Unit-Dose Packaging:
The healthcare industry is shifting toward unit-dose packaging for improved patient compliance, precise dosing, and reduced medication wastage. Blister packaging’s ability to offer unit-dose solutions makes it a preferred choice among manufacturers and healthcare providers alike.
Sustainability Initiatives:
With rising environmental awareness, manufacturers are focusing on sustainable materials for blister packaging, such as recyclable plastics and biodegradable polymers. This alignment with global sustainability goals contributes significantly to market expansion.
Key Segments of the Market
Material Type:
The blister packaging market comprises materials such as plastics (PVC, PET, PE) and aluminum. While plastics dominate due to their cost-effectiveness and flexibility, aluminum-based solutions are gaining traction for their excellent barrier properties.
End-User:
Pharmaceutical companies are the primary adopters of blister packaging, with over-the-counter (OTC) products, prescription drugs, and nutraceuticals constituting major application areas.
Geographical Insights:
North America holds a significant share of the market due to advanced healthcare infrastructure and stringent regulatory requirements. Meanwhile, Asia-Pacific is emerging as a key growth region driven by a booming pharmaceutical sector and increasing healthcare expenditure.
Opportunities and Challenges
The healthcare blister packaging market offers lucrative opportunities:
Customization and Personalization: Growing demand for patient-centric solutions opens avenues for customized blister packaging tailored to specific therapeutic needs.
Emerging Economies: Rapid industrialization and healthcare advancements in countries like India, China, and Brazil present significant growth opportunities.
However, the market is not without its challenges:
Regulatory Compliance: Stringent regulations governing pharmaceutical packaging demand continuous innovation and adaptation from manufacturers.
Cost Pressures: The rising cost of raw materials, coupled with the need for advanced technologies, might hinder smaller players from entering the market.
